Job Description

While this is a full time position because the work is seasonal staff is reduced from December to February allowing the majority of employees three months off.  

The site is located 1 hour North of Fort McMurray AB. Bussing is provided from Fort McMurray and Fort McKay.  The schedule is 7 days on with 7 days off (12 hour shifts - from 6 AM to 6 PM).  Only candidates living in or around Fort McMurray and Fort McKay area will be invited for interview. No fly in/out offered.

Please note that successful candidates will have to complete Drug & Alcohol Testing and a Fit for Duty assessment provide an acceptable 5 year Driver Abstract complete a Criminal Background Check and provide 2 professional references.

Also Required: High School Diploma

The individual is responsible for performing in routine operational and maintenance duties to support tailings pond and bird deterrent operations with limited supervision. Duties will include but are not limited to:

  • Bird deterrent activities in the field including testing cannons completing deterrent inspection reports and recording GPS deterrent locations
  • Servicing and upkeep of bird deterrent equipment including cannons floats Lrads effigies kites
  • Assisting bird monitors in bird and wildlife hazing activities
  • Reporting bird sightings on or around tailings ponds to bird monitors/Foreman
  • Operation of boats trucks and argos and trailers.

The individual may be required to assess designated areas for indications of wildlife presence by monitoring reporting and documenting findings while also keeping watch for wildlife that may be in proximity of the team.  These duties may include:

  • Monitoring for Bears and other wildlife while assisting with nest sweeping.
  • Preparedness to deploy any required wildlife deterrence mechanism such as bear spray air horns whistles etc.
  • Documenting and reporting any wildlife presence such as sightings and identification of species nests dens and subsequent flagging of areas of concern
  • Assisting bird monitors with the collection of bird data using bird identification skills a GPS range finder binoculars spotting scope and compass
  • The individual may be asked to assist in technical tasks including pond sounding insitu testing instrumentation installations mudline and pond elevation surveys and other duties.
  • The individual will be working from a boat or barge and will need the PCOC (boating license).
  • Maintain good reporting skills and communication skills. This could include completing one Daily Operators Report fully and completely for each project worked on in the course of a day.
  • The individual provides support to other staff members both junior and senior.
  • The individual ensures daily completion and submission of all reports and other necessary documentation including timesheets vehicle logs inspections and daily operator reports and other documentation.
